/* v1.27 hotfix 1: navigation, program identity, and structured help */
body #backToTeamHomeBtn:not(.hidden){display:inline-flex!important;align-items:center;gap:7px;background:#0d3150;color:#fff;border-color:#315978;font-weight:800}
body #backToTeamHomeBtn:not(.hidden):hover{background:#124266}
#workspaceNav.manage-team-hidden,#mobileBottomNav.manage-team-hidden{display:none!important}
body.manage-team-open #workspaceNav,body.manage-team-open #mobileBottomNav,body.manage-team-open #reviewBackHeaderBtn{display:none!important}
body.manage-team-open #professionalAppHeader{z-index:4100}
.manage-team-back{display:inline-flex!important;align-items:center;justify-content:center;background:#0d3150!important;color:#fff!important;border-color:#315978!important;font-weight:800!important}
.brand-lockup img{background:#06172b!important;border:1px solid rgba(99,222,118,.35);box-shadow:0 5px 18px rgba(0,0,0,.18)}
.brand-lockup span{color:#9fb6c8}
.header-context{display:grid!important;grid-template-columns:auto minmax(0,1fr);column-gap:9px;align-items:center}
.header-context>span,.header-context>strong{grid-column:2}
.header-context>span{align-self:end}
.header-context>strong{align-self:start}
.header-organization-logo{grid-column:1;grid-row:1/3;width:34px;height:34px;object-fit:contain;border-radius:9px;background:rgba(255,255,255,.08);padding:3px;border:1px solid rgba(255,255,255,.14)}
.header-organization-logo.hidden{display:none!important}
.auth-brand-mark{display:flex;justify-content:center;margin:0 auto 12px}
.auth-brand-mark img{width:76px;height:76px;border-radius:22px;box-shadow:0 12px 28px rgba(6,23,43,.18)}
.help-card{overflow:visible}
.help-hero{display:grid;grid-template-columns:auto 1fr;gap:14px;align-items:center;padding:18px;border-radius:16px;background:linear-gradient(135deg,#071b30,#0d3557);color:#fff;margin-bottom:16px}
.help-hero img{width:58px;height:58px}.help-hero h2{color:#fff;margin:0 0 3px}.help-hero p{margin:0;color:#bed0dd}
.help-index{display:grid;grid-template-columns:repeat(3,minmax(0,1fr));gap:10px;margin:14px 0 18px}
.help-index a{display:flex;align-items:center;min-height:52px;padding:10px 12px;border:1px solid #cfdee9;border-radius:12px;background:#f7fbfe;color:#0b3151;text-decoration:none;font-weight:800}
.help-index a:hover{border-color:#55cf6a;background:#f0fbf2}
.help-section{border:1px solid #cfdee9;border-radius:14px;background:#fff;margin:10px 0;overflow:hidden}
.help-section>summary{cursor:pointer;list-style:none;display:flex;align-items:center;gap:10px;padding:15px 16px;background:#f7fafc;color:#092b47;font-size:17px;font-weight:900}
.help-section>summary::-webkit-details-marker{display:none}.help-section>summary::before{content:'+';display:grid;place-items:center;width:25px;height:25px;border-radius:8px;background:#e4f6e8;color:#159339;font-size:18px}.help-section[open]>summary::before{content:'−'}
.help-section-content{padding:4px 18px 18px}.help-section-content h3{margin-top:18px}.help-section-content li{margin:6px 0}
.help-callout{padding:11px 13px;border-left:4px solid #48cc63;background:#effaf1;border-radius:8px;margin:12px 0}
.help-two-column{display:grid;grid-template-columns:1fr 1fr;gap:12px}.help-mini-card{padding:12px;border:1px solid #d8e4ec;border-radius:11px;background:#fbfdff}
.help-mini-card h4{margin:0 0 6px;color:#0b3151}
@media(max-width:900px){
 .header-context{display:none!important}.help-index{grid-template-columns:1fr 1fr}.help-two-column{grid-template-columns:1fr}
 body #backToTeamHomeBtn:not(.hidden){font-size:12px;padding:8px 10px}
}
@media(max-width:540px){.help-index{grid-template-columns:1fr}.help-hero{grid-template-columns:1fr;text-align:center}.help-hero img{margin:auto}}
.team-home-header-btn{display:none;align-items:center;justify-content:center;background:#0d3150;color:#fff;border:1px solid #315978;border-radius:10px;font-weight:850;white-space:nowrap}
@media(max-width:760px){.team-home-header-btn:not(.hidden){display:inline-flex}.professional-app-header:has(.team-home-header-btn:not(.hidden)){grid-template-columns:auto minmax(0,1fr) auto 42px}.professional-app-header:has(.review-header-back:not(.hidden)){grid-template-columns:auto minmax(0,1fr) auto 42px}}
.review-header-back,.team-home-header-btn{width:auto;min-width:max-content;padding:9px 12px;background:#0d3150;color:#fff;border:1px solid #315978;border-radius:10px;font-weight:850;white-space:nowrap}
.professional-app-header:has(> .review-header-back:not(.hidden)),.professional-app-header:has(> .team-home-header-btn:not(.hidden)){grid-template-columns:auto minmax(190px,1fr) minmax(140px,auto) auto 46px}
@media(max-width:760px){.professional-app-header:has(> .review-header-back:not(.hidden)),.professional-app-header:has(> .team-home-header-btn:not(.hidden)){grid-template-columns:auto minmax(0,1fr) auto 42px}.professional-app-header:has(> .review-header-back:not(.hidden)) .header-context,.professional-app-header:has(> .team-home-header-btn:not(.hidden)) .header-context{display:none!important}}
